LXer: Chances for a Tizen Smartphone Entry


Published at LXer:

Tizen is a fresh new project, but it has roots in several pre-existingplatforms including the distributions Moblin, MeeGo and LiMo. Accordingto the Tizen Association, "The mobile marketplace has undergoneextensive change over the past few years.
